Smoke City
571,557 listeners
Smoke City was a London, UK band whose music blended modern styles like acid jazz and trip hop with Brazilian styles like samba and bossa nova. Blue States
357,515 listeners
Blue States is an electronic/dream pop band headed up by Andy Dragazis. The band has been active since 1997 and is still producing music ou… read moreBlue States is an electronic/dream pop band headed up by Andy Dragazis. The band has been active since 1997 and is still producing music out of Sussex, England as of 2005.
